
LIBRARY RULES
​
-
All students are eligible to become member of the library.
-
Each student will be issued library Borrowers Ticket.
-
A student can borrow two books at a time on BT card.
-
Students are asked to submit their library cards while borrowing a book. He/she has to fill up the required call sheet form and give it to the librarian.
-
Students are advised to receive their library cards while returning books, failing which they become responsible for the books.
-
Students are advised to return their books on/or before the due date mentioned in the date slip. If a student fails to return the books on the due date, he/she will be given four day grace time. For any delay beyond which, overdue charges will be levied at the rate of Rs.1/- per day.
-
The librarian has the right to call back any book lent to the students, at any time before the due date of return.
-
If the library card is lost, students are advised to inform the librarian immediately without fail.
-
Making duplicate BT card Rs. 20/- will be charges.
-
Students who misplace their library card forfeit their right to borrow a book for a period of one month and a penalty amount of Rs.25/- would be charged for the subsequent procurement of library card.
-
Students are asked to return the book personally to the librarian under no circumstances should the card be transferred to another person.
-
Students are entitled to renew the books for an additional 2 weeks, if others do not demand the books. Not more than one such renewal will be allowed. At the time of each renewal the books should be produced before the librarian.
-
Underlining annotations, marking or cutting paper from the book is forbidden. Every book will be examined page wise on the same day and if misused, the matter will be reported to the Principal for disciplinary action.
-
Students are expected to uses the book carefully, and handle it with care. If the book is lost or damaged the students are held responsible for it and shall replace the book or pay double cost of the book.
-
The list of students, who submit their books late, shall be submitted to the Principal and the same will be displayed on the notice board.
-
Dictionaries and Reference books will not be issued on loan.
-
Strict silence should be maintained in the library.
-
Students who damage the library books or misbehave in the library will be notified to the Principal by the Librarian.
-
The Librarian has every authority to refuse to lend the books if a student violates the library rules.
